tp官方下载安卓最新版本_tpwallet官网下载中文正版/苹果版-tpwallet
在讨论“core 怎么提到 TPWallet 钱包”这一主题时,关键不在于某个单点入口,而在于:Core 作为业务/系统中枢,如何在开发者文档、技术集成、生态治理与运行监控层面,把 TPWallet 作为可调用的“支付与交互能力”嵌入到产品流程中。下面将围绕你提出的几个方向展开:开发者文档、技术观察、创新数字生态、热钱包、交易操作、多链支付管理、多链支付监控,并重点分析“提到”的含义到底是什么——是仅写到 SDK 文档里,还是在交易闭环里被真正使用。
一、https://www.xiquedz.com ,Core “提到” TPWallet 的常见三层含义
1)文档层的“提到”:把 TPWallet 作为集成对象或对照对象写入开发者文档
通常会体现在:支持的钱包列表、支付流程时序图、签名/广播接口说明、Web/移动端连接方式、回调与错误码定义、以及鉴权与合约交互的注意事项。
2)能力层的“提到”:把 TPWallet 能力作为可配置模块接入 Core
Core 往往会把“钱包”抽象为同一套 Provider/Adapter(例如:连接、签名、交易构造、广播、余额查询、转账发起、状态回执)。在这个抽象层里,TPWallet 只是其中一个具体实现,但从用户体验上仍可保持一致。
3)运行层的“提到”:把 TPWallet 纳入核心监控与风控体系
这意味着:Core 不仅调用 TPWallet 完成签名/提交,还会对交易状态、链上确认、失败重试、回执超时、手续费异常、以及异常地址/异常网络波动做持续监控。
当你说“core 怎么提到 tpwallet 钱包”,更像是要求从 1-3 层做完整闭环,而不是把名字“挂在文档角落”。
二、开发者文档:Core 需要如何写才能让 TPWallet 可被正确集成
优秀的开发者文档通常包含以下要素:
1)集成范围声明
明确 Core 与 TPWallet 的责任边界:
- Core:业务编排、交易意图生成、链路选择、订单状态管理、风控策略、监控告警。
- TPWallet:签名能力(若适用)、钱包连接、交易广播或签名请求处理、链上交互的部分实现。
2)统一 API 设计(Adapter 思路)
Core 的文档最好给出统一接口的字段结构,例如:
- chainId / network
- token(合约地址或原生币)
- to / from(或由钱包管理的 from)
- amount / decimals
- nonce / gas(由 Core 估算还是由 TPWallet 处理)
- memo / orderId(用于追踪)
- callbackUrl(回调给 Core)
文档要强调:不同链、不同代币标准(ERC-20、ERC-721/1155、部分链的代币模型)在交易参数上有什么差异。
3)时序图与状态机
建议文档提供状态机:
- INIT(订单创建)
- CONNECT(钱包连接)
- SIGNING(签名中)
- BROADCASTED(已广播)
- PENDING(链上待确认)
- CONFIRMED(确认完成)
- FAILED(失败)
- EXPIRED/RETRY(超时或重试)
同时说明 TPWallet 回调与 Core 状态转移的映射关系:例如回调收到 txHash 后 Core 怎么更新数据库、怎么触发链上轮询或 Webhook 监控。
4)错误码与可观测性
文档必须给出错误分类:
- 用户取消连接/签名
- 网络不匹配(chainId 错误)
- 手续费不足/Gas 估算失败
- 交易失败但有回执可查(需要用 txHash 补偿)
- 回调超时(Core 是否以链上为准)
核心目标:让开发者知道——遇到失败时应该以“Core 的状态机”为准,而不是仅依赖前端提示。
三、技术观察:Core 集成 TPWallet 时需要关注的关键技术点
1)钱包抽象与链路选择
Core 最容易踩坑的是把“钱包”直接写死到某条链上。正确做法是:
- 先统一“支付意图”
- 再选择链(多链支付)
- 最后选择钱包实现(TPWallet / 其它钱包)
2)交易构造与签名的责任归属
一般有两种模式:
- 模式 A:Core 构造交易(含 gas/nonce),把签名交给钱包
- 模式 B:TPWallet 构造并签名,Core 只关心意图与结果
Core 的文档应明确使用哪一种,并对 gas/nonce 策略给出建议。
3)链上最终性与重组风险
多链环境下最终性并不等价。Core 需要配置:
- 确认深度(例如 1/3/12 确认)
- 对“临时成功、最终失败”的补偿策略
这会直接影响“多链支付监控”的指标设计。
四、创新数字生态:把 TPWallet 放进生态叙事,而不只是技术集成
当 Core 在产品层面提到 TPWallet,往往意味着:
- 你要让用户能够“更快完成支付/交互”
- 你要让开发者能够“以同样方式接入更多链与更多资产”
- 你要让商家或 DApp 能“快速上线并接入可观测的交易闭环”
创新点通常体现在:
1)把支付能力变成平台资产
Core 不仅做一次性转账,而是把“支付请求、对账、回调、风控、监控”产品化。
2)让热钱包与冷钱包能力形成互补
热钱包强调可用性与交互效率;冷钱包强调安全与大额管理。若 Core 能在策略上区分资产流向与权限等级,会更利于建立“数字生态”的长期信任。
五、热钱包:为什么 Core 会特别强调 TPWallet 在热钱包场景下的用法
热钱包(hot wallet)意味着:账户密钥或签名能力更侧重在线可用性。若 TPWallet 被用于热钱包场景,Core 应在文档或产品策略中明确:
1)适用范围
- 小额高频支付
- 游戏内购买、DeFi 交互、频繁结算
2)限制与风控
- 最大单笔限额/每日限额
- 白名单合约或交易目的限制(to 地址、token 合约)
- 对异常链路与异常手续费触发额外确认
3)用户体验与安全提示
- 明确提示“交易将被签名并上链”
- 明确显示 to/token/amount/gas 的最终值
六、交易操作:Core 视角的交易闭环如何落地
一个理想的“交易操作”流程可以按以下顺序设计:
1)订单创建与意图冻结
Core 创建订单,生成 orderId,把链、token、金额、回调地址写入数据库,并冻结支付参数。
2)钱包连接与能力检测
Core 调用钱包连接流程(TPWallet 作为实现之一),验证 chain 是否支持、token 是否可用、是否满足最低余额或手续费条件。
3)签名请求与二次校验
Core 发起签名/确认(具体由 TPWallet 执行签名能力或由钱包处理)。Core 侧进行二次校验:
- 检查金额与接收地址是否一致
- 检查链参数 chainId 是否一致
4)广播与回执接入
若 TPWallet 负责广播:Core 接收 txHash 后开始链上监控。
若 Core 负责广播:Core 要把广播结果与 txHash 记录并进入监控。
5)对账与状态落库
Core 在确认后更新订单状态,并触发业务后续动作(发货、铸造、记账、发放权益)。
七、多链支付管理:Core 必须如何“管理多链”而不是“每条链各写一套”
1)链配置中心化
Core 建议把链作为配置项维护:
- RPC/终端
- chainId 映射
- token 标准差异(decimals、合约地址)
- gas 策略(保守/动态)
- 确认深度与最终性策略
2)统一资产模型
Core 需要统一 token 标识方式:symbol 不可靠,应以合约地址/资产 ID 为准(对原生币也要做一致映射)。
3)跨链路由与降级策略
当某条链拥堵或 RPC 不稳定时,Core 应能:
- 选择替代 RPC
- 延迟广播或改用替代链(若业务允许)
- 对同一订单采取可追踪的重试/回滚策略
4)权限与合约安全
在多链支付中,对合约白名单、路由合约权限、以及调用参数签名校验非常关键。
八、多链支付监控:从“能用”到“可运维”的监控体系
多链支付监控不只是看成功率,还要看“失败如何失败、失败在哪里”。建议 Core 建立分层监控:
1)指标维度
- 交易发起成功率(INIT/CONNECT/SIGNING)
- 广播成功率(BROADCASTED)
- 确认成功率(CONFIRMED)
- 平均确认时间与分位数(P50/P95)
- 失败原因分布(用户取消、Gas、链上失败、超时、回调失败)
2)链上事件追踪
Core 应基于 txHash 或订单号进行事件拉取/轮询:
- 交易是否存在
- 是否被打包
- 是否达到确认深度
- 是否出现重组导致的状态回退
3)告警策略
- 超过阈值的失败率告警
- 某条链 RPC 质量下降告警
- 某 token 的交易失败异常告警
- 回调超时告警(提示可能存在回调丢失或网络问题)
4)对账与审计
核心目标是可审计:
- 每一笔订单的参数、签名/回执、链上结果、业务动作都能追溯。
九、总结:Core 的“提到 TPWallet”应体现为“可集成 + 可运行 + 可监控”的闭环
如果你要把“core 怎么提到 tpwallet 钱包”做成一套可交付方案,那么建议至少做到:

- 开发者文档中明确 TPWallet 在 Core 中的角色、接口与状态机
- 技术实现中把钱包接入抽象为可替换模块(Adapter/Provider)
- 产品与生态层面强调热钱包场景的体验与风控边界
- 交易操作形成严格闭环:意图冻结→签名/广播→链上确认→对账落库
- 多链支付管理要配置化、统一化,避免重复工程

- 多链支付监控要指标化、告警化、可审计
当这些要点都到位,“提到 TPWallet”就不再是简单的名称引用,而是 Core 在系统架构与运维体系中真正承认它的支付能力。